/**
* Access control manager that aggregates a list of different access control
* manager implementations. Note, that the implementations *must* implement
* the {@link org.apache.jackrabbit.oak.spi.security.authorization.accesscontrol.PolicyOwner}
* interface in order to be able to set and remove individual access control
* policies.
*/
class CompositeAccessControlManager extends AbstractAccessControlManager {
private final List acMgrs;
private final AggregationFilter aggregationFilter;
public CompositeAccessControlManager(@NotNull Root root,
@NotNull NamePathMapper namePathMapper,
@NotNull SecurityProvider securityProvider,
@NotNull List acMgrs,
@NotNull AggregationFilter aggregationFilter) {
super(root, namePathMapper, securityProvider);
this.acMgrs = acMgrs;
this.aggregationFilter = aggregationFilter;
}
//-----------------------------------------------< AccessControlManager >---
@NotNull
@Override
public Privilege[] getSupportedPrivileges(String absPath) throws RepositoryException {
ImmutableSet.Builder privs = ImmutableSet.builder();
for (AccessControlManager acMgr : acMgrs) {
privs.add(acMgr.getSupportedPrivileges(absPath));
}
Set s = privs.build();
return s.toArray(new Privilege[0]);
}
@Override
public AccessControlPolicy[] getPolicies(String absPath) throws RepositoryException {
ImmutableList.Builder policies = ImmutableList.builder();
for (AccessControlManager acMgr : acMgrs) {
policies.add(acMgr.getPolicies(absPath));
}
List l = policies.build();
return l.toArray(new AccessControlPolicy[0]);
}
@Override
public AccessControlPolicy[] getEffectivePolicies(String absPath) throws RepositoryException {
ImmutableList.Builder policies = ImmutableList.builder();
for (AccessControlManager acMgr : acMgrs) {
policies.add(acMgr.getEffectivePolicies(absPath));
if (aggregationFilter.stop(acMgr, absPath)) {
break;
}
}
List l = policies.build();
return l.toArray(new AccessControlPolicy[0]);
}
@Override
public AccessControlPolicyIterator getApplicablePolicies(String absPath) throws RepositoryException {
List l = Lists.newArrayList();
for (AccessControlManager acMgr : acMgrs) {
if (acMgr instanceof PolicyOwner) {
l.add(acMgr.getApplicablePolicies(absPath));
}
}
return new AccessControlPolicyIteratorAdapter(Iterators.concat(l.toArray(new AccessControlPolicyIterator[0])));
}
@Override
public void setPolicy(String absPath, AccessControlPolicy policy) throws RepositoryException {
for (AccessControlManager acMgr : acMgrs) {
if (acMgr instanceof PolicyOwner && ((PolicyOwner) acMgr).defines(absPath, policy)) {
acMgr.setPolicy(absPath, policy);
return;
}
}
throw new AccessControlException("Cannot set access control policy " + policy + "; no PolicyOwner found.");
}
@Override
public void removePolicy(String absPath, AccessControlPolicy policy) throws RepositoryException {
for (AccessControlManager acMgr : acMgrs) {
if (acMgr instanceof PolicyOwner && ((PolicyOwner) acMgr).defines(absPath, policy)) {
acMgr.removePolicy(absPath, policy);
return;
}
}
throw new AccessControlException("Cannot remove access control policy " + policy + "; no PolicyOwner found.");
}
